Jerome Cusson is back for a brand new podcast on PWP. This one will focus on AAW only, just as the Podcast of Honor focused on Ring of Honor and Viva Chikara focuses on Chikara. Jerome welcomes two of the newest writers for the website, Derek Walker and Alexandria Torres. They discuss a wide range of issues including the brand new television show that started last week, some of the biggest angles going on in AAW, Derek’s thoughts on the recent Path of Redemption, and a preview of the upcoming AAW shows coming this March.
